vue如何升级vant

vue如何升级vant

要升级Vue项目中的Vant组件库,您需要进行以下步骤:1、检查当前版本,2、更新Vant库,3、更新依赖,4、测试和验证。接下来,我们将详细描述每个步骤,以确保您的升级过程顺利进行。

一、检查当前版本

在升级之前,首先需要确定当前Vant的版本。可以通过以下步骤来查看:

  1. 打开项目根目录,找到package.json文件。
  2. 查找dependenciesdevDependencies部分,找到vant的版本号。

例如:

"dependencies": {

"vant": "^2.12.0"

}

了解当前版本后,您可以根据需要决定是否进行升级。

二、更新Vant库

要更新Vant库,可以使用npm或yarn进行操作。以下是两种常见的更新方法:

  1. 使用npm:

    npm install vant@latest

  2. 使用yarn:

    yarn add vant@latest

这将把Vant库更新到最新版本。

三、更新依赖

在更新Vant库之后,建议更新项目中的其他相关依赖,以确保兼容性。可以使用以下命令来更新所有依赖:

  1. 使用npm:

    npm update

  2. 使用yarn:

    yarn upgrade

这将更新项目中的所有依赖项到其最新的兼容版本。

四、测试和验证

在完成升级后,务必进行全面的测试,以确保项目中的所有功能正常运行。以下是测试和验证的步骤:

  1. 运行项目:

    npm run serve

  2. 进行功能测试: 验证项目中的所有主要功能,确保没有出现任何兼容性问题或错误。

  3. 检查控制台错误: 查看浏览器控制台和终端输出,确保没有错误或警告信息。

  4. 单元测试: 如果项目中包含单元测试,运行所有单元测试,确保所有测试用例通过。

五、升级过程中可能遇到的问题及解决方案

升级过程中可能会遇到一些问题,例如依赖冲突或功能不兼容。以下是一些常见问题及其解决方案:

  1. 依赖冲突:

    • 问题描述: 更新Vant库后,可能会与其他依赖库产生冲突。
    • 解决方案: 查看冲突的依赖项,并尝试更新这些依赖项到其最新的兼容版本。
  2. 功能不兼容:

    • 问题描述: 更新后,项目中的某些功能可能不再兼容。
    • 解决方案: 查看Vant的更新日志,了解新版本中的变化,并根据需要修改项目代码。
  3. 样式问题:

    • 问题描述: 更新后,可能会出现样式问题。
    • 解决方案: 检查样式文件,确保正确引入Vant的样式,并根据新版本的变化进行调整。

六、实例说明

下面是一个实际的升级案例,展示了从Vant 2.x升级到Vant 3.x的过程:

  1. 检查当前版本:

    "dependencies": {

    "vant": "^2.12.0"

    }

  2. 更新Vant库:

    npm install vant@latest

  3. 更新依赖:

    npm update

  4. 测试和验证:

    npm run serve

    • 验证主要功能正常运行。
    • 检查控制台错误和警告。
    • 运行单元测试,确保所有测试用例通过。

七、总结与建议

通过上述步骤,您可以顺利地将Vue项目中的Vant组件库升级到最新版本。总结主要步骤:1、检查当前版本,2、更新Vant库,3、更新依赖,4、测试和验证。在升级过程中,确保进行全面的测试和验证,以确保项目的稳定性和兼容性。建议在升级前备份项目,并仔细阅读Vant的更新日志,了解新版本中的变化和改进。通过这些步骤,您可以确保项目在升级后的正常运行和性能优化。

相关问答FAQs:

1. Vue如何升级Vant到最新版本?

升级Vant到最新版本可以让你获得最新的功能和修复的bug。以下是升级Vant的步骤:

  • 首先,检查你当前使用的Vant版本。你可以在package.json文件中找到vant的版本号,或者在控制台运行npm list vant命令。
  • 其次,查看Vant的发布日志,了解最新版本的变化和可能的兼容性问题。你可以在Vant的官方GitHub仓库或者官方网站上找到发布日志。
  • 然后,备份你的项目代码和依赖项。这是一个重要的步骤,以防止升级过程中出现问题。
  • 接下来,使用npm或者yarn等包管理工具更新Vant的依赖。你可以运行npm update vant或者yarn upgrade vant命令来更新Vant。
  • 如果你的项目使用了Vant的自定义主题,你需要重新编译主题文件。可以运行npm run vant-theme命令来重新生成主题文件。
  • 最后,测试你的项目,确保升级后的Vant正常工作。如果遇到任何问题,可以查看Vant的文档、GitHub仓库或者开发者社区寻求帮助。

2. 升级Vant可能会导致的兼容性问题有哪些?

升级Vant到最新版本可能会导致一些兼容性问题,特别是当有重大变更时。以下是一些常见的兼容性问题和解决方法:

  • 样式冲突:Vant的样式可能与你项目中的其他样式库或者自定义样式冲突。你可以尝试修改Vant的样式或者调整你的项目样式来解决冲突。
  • API变更:最新版本的Vant可能会引入新的API或者修改现有的API。你需要查看Vant的文档,了解这些变更,并相应地修改你的代码。
  • 组件命名冲突:如果你的项目中有与Vant组件同名的组件,升级Vant可能会导致命名冲突。你可以修改你的组件命名或者使用Vant的组件别名来解决冲突。
  • 依赖项冲突:升级Vant可能会导致你项目中的其他依赖项出现冲突。你可以使用npm或者yarn等包管理工具来解决依赖项冲突。

3. 如何处理升级Vant后出现的问题?

升级Vant后可能会出现一些问题,例如组件样式错乱、功能异常等。以下是一些处理问题的方法:

  • 首先,检查你的代码是否与最新版本的Vant兼容。查看Vant的文档、GitHub仓库或者开发者社区,了解可能的兼容性问题和解决方法。
  • 其次,查看浏览器控制台是否有任何错误或者警告信息。这些信息可以帮助你定位问题所在。
  • 然后,逐个排查可能的问题原因。可以通过注释掉部分代码、逐步恢复修改等方法来确定问题所在。
  • 如果问题与样式有关,可以尝试清除浏览器缓存,重新编译样式文件,或者修改样式代码来解决问题。
  • 如果问题与功能有关,可以查看Vant的文档、GitHub仓库或者开发者社区,寻找相关的解决方法或者提问求助。

升级Vant是一个重要的步骤,可以让你的项目保持最新的功能和修复的bug。但在升级前,务必备份你的代码和依赖,并仔细查看Vant的发布日志和文档,以避免可能的兼容性问题。如果遇到问题,不要慌张,可以通过查阅文档、搜索问题、求助社区等方式来解决。

文章标题:vue如何升级vant,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/3664179

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
worktile的头像worktile

发表回复

登录后才能评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部